Output 51ab9e1ad203bff33d89f4f868a87cf23d4ee6e551566cf421e82bb73a7a8050:1

value
1266453
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3f89107b6be8ce72fd8fed29d2a109cad5d2ca9 OP_EQUALVERIFY OP_CHECKSIG
address
LbdYzFmpMuy7fW4JtfCeJRZpNMuuWePqDx
transaction
51ab9e1ad203bff33d89f4f868a87cf23d4ee6e551566cf421e82bb73a7a8050
spent
true